Authors

Maya Ajmera

is the the President and CEO of Society for Science & the Public (SSP) and Publisher of its award-winning magazine, Science News. Maya is also the author of Global Baby Boys and Global Baby Bedtimes and the co-author of more than fifteen books, including To Be a Kid, Children from Australia to Zimbabwe, Faith, and Music Everywhere!

Dominique Browning

is the co-founder, senior director, and lead blogger for Moms Clean Air Force and the author of three memoirs: Slow Love: How I Lost My Job, Put on My Pajamas, and Found Happiness (Atlas); Paths of Desire: The Passions of a Suburban Gardener (Scribner); and Around the House and in the Garden: A Memoir of Heartbreak, Healing, and Home Improvement (Scribner). She has worked with and written for the New York Times, the Wall Street Journal, New York magazine, and O, the Oprah Magazine, among others.
